Some Background on Me. . .
I grew up in a very artistic home, as my mom is a painter and my dad owned an art gallery for sixteen years. I just happen to share this interest! Throughout my life I've taken lots of art courses, from drawing and painting to sculpting and photography. My B.A. was in Creative Writing and Fine Art, and I did my senior project on artists who use writing in their work, including a series of my own of forty-nine therapeutic mixed media works (click on "Mixed Media" to see examples).
In March of 2002, after much revelation that the Lord Jesus Christ is alive and can live in me, I accepted Him into my heart and submitted to His Lordship in my life, thus wishing to fulfill whatever purpose He has for me. Originally from Oregon in the U.S., the past four years I spent in Pretoria, South Africa working in an apprenticeship program called NieuCommunities that mentors young Christian leaders into missional lifestyles. While there, I sensed God calling me to combine my skills in creativity with cross-cultural ministry- a prospect that most delighted me! Most of this art originates from when I was on the brink of this new missional journey.
When my time in South Africa ended last year, I had a deep desire to study the Bible more intensively at a Torchbearers International school, and felt specifically led to Québec. I've been here now almost four months, really soaking up my time in Christian community serving others, learning more about the reality of our Messiah throughout the Old and New Testaments, and growing in my reliance upon the Lord. I'll be here through mid-May, and am still seeking God on where He may lead me following school.
